What it is
Hormone panel testing measures circulating levels of sex hormones (estrogen, progesterone, testosterone), thyroid hormones and antibodies, and adrenal markers such as cortisol and DHEA, through blood, saliva, or urine sampling, to assess endocrine function and identify imbalances driving symptoms such as fatigue, mood disruption, weight change, or reproductive and sexual health complaints. The underlying laboratory assays are clinically established and have been used in endocrinology and primary care for decades, making the diagnostic method itself well-evidenced even where interpretation and treatment thresholds vary across specialties. In the longevity economy, hormone panel testing has organized into two distinct commercial segments with largely separate provider bases: women's hormone and menopause-focused platforms addressing perimenopause, menopause, and reproductive hormone health, and men's hormone optimization platforms centered on testosterone and andropause-related decline, alongside a smaller set of dedicated testing-only services. This bifurcation reflects differentiated demand rather than any difference in the underlying test, and most providers layer counseling, hormone therapy, or supplementation on top of the panel as their primary commercial offering.
Who it is for
Hormone panel testing serves adults experiencing symptoms plausibly linked to hormonal change, women navigating perimenopause and menopause, men experiencing age-related testosterone decline, and patients with suspected thyroid or adrenal dysfunction. It is also used proactively by longevity-engaged consumers seeking a baseline endocrine profile before considering hormone optimization or replacement therapy.
What to expect
Hormone panel testing is typically delivered as a blood draw, sometimes supplemented with saliva or urine collection for certain adrenal or metabolite markers, performed at a clinic, lab partner, or via at-home kit, with results reviewed in a follow-up consultation that interprets levels against symptoms and sets a treatment plan if indicated. Panels vary considerably by provider and target population: women's platforms typically emphasize estrogen, progesterone, and thyroid markers tracked across a cycle or menopause transition, while men's platforms emphasize total and free testosterone alongside markers used to monitor therapy safety. Retesting every three to six months is common once any hormone therapy begins, to titrate dosing.
History and background
Clinical hormone assays developed through twentieth-century endocrinology and became routine diagnostic tools well before the longevity industry existed, with thyroid and reproductive hormone testing long established in mainstream primary care and specialist practice. The commercial reorganization of hormone testing into consumer-facing longevity products accelerated through the 2010s and 2020s alongside growing public attention to menopause care, a historically underserved area of medicine, and to testosterone replacement therapy marketed to aging men. This period saw the emergence of dedicated women's menopause platforms and men's hormone optimization clinics as distinct commercial categories, each building a testing-plus-treatment model around panels that endocrinology had already validated diagnostically.
Worth knowing
The Atlas data shows hormone panel testing splitting cleanly along a gender line at the business-model level: women's hormone and menopause platforms (Stella, Elektra Health, Health & Her, Nabta Health, Maven Clinic, Evela) and men's hormone optimization platforms (Cenegenics, Hone Health) rarely overlap in provider or marketing strategy, despite testing overlapping categories of hormones, alongside dedicated testing-only services (Hormona, Hertility Health). Menopause care in particular has been characterized by clinicians and researchers as historically underfunded relative to its prevalence and symptom burden, a gap the women's hormone platform segment has grown explicitly to address. The bifurcation is a clear example of how a single, clinically uncontroversial diagnostic can support two structurally separate commercial markets.
